Attic insulation payback for Aleutians East Borough, AK

Aleutians East Borough sits in IECC climate zone 7 (Very Cold) — severe, long winters where heating is nearly the whole story. For a currently uninsulated attic, DOE and ENERGY STAR recommend building up to R-60. Topping up a typical 1,000-square-foot attic from bare joists (R-2) to R-60 runs an estimated $3,480, and saves about $2,504 a year in heating and cooling — a payback around 1.4 years. Where these numbers come from

Aleutians East Borough's climate figures — 9,363 heating and 0 cooling degree days a year — are read from COLD BAY AP, AK US, 29 miles away, NOAA's nearest 1991-2020 normals station. If the attic isn't bare

A shallower starting point changes the math: with R-11 already down, only the gap to R-49 needs filling, at roughly $2,280 for an estimated $365/year saved (~6.2-year payback). Topping up the attic pays for itself here.

Getting it done in Aleutians East Borough

Actual quotes will vary by attic access, existing debris, and whether the job needs air sealing first. Treat the $3,480 figure above as a planning number for Aleutians East Borough, not a bid - contractors typically charge a $600 minimum regardless of job size.
